    - 🔥🔒 HTTPS Free HTTPS
- 🔥 Wp-CLI WordPress Command Line Tool, useful to manage your WordPress site by console
- 🔥 phpMyAdmin Database Administrator, useful to manage your database in graphic mode
- Nginx HTTP Server
- MariaDB DataBase, same as MySQL but opensource
- Change the PHP version. You can change with ease the PHP version
- Pull and Build Docker Images
- docker-compose --file docker-compose-production.yml pull
- docker-compose --file docker-compose-production.yml build
 
- Just run docker network create nginx-proxy
- Create the user and a DB using phpMyAdmin
- 
export DB_PASS=YOUR_SUPER_SECURE_PASSWORD && docker-compose --file docker-compose-production.yml up phpmyadmin- Replace YOUR_SUPER_SECURE_PASSWORDwith the password that you want to use for therootuser in your DB
 
- Replace 
- Create an User and a Database with the same name and all privileges
- Access to phpMyAdmin through YOUR_DOMAIN:8888
- When creation the user make sure to allow connection from any host
 
- Access to phpMyAdmin through 
 
- 
- Change permission on the WordPress folder to allow our container add files to it
- chown -R 82:root www/wp_files/
 
- Download the WordPress core
- docker-compose --file docker-compose-production.yml run --rm --user=82 wp_server wp core download
 
- Create your wp-configfile- 
docker-compose --file docker-compose-production.yml run --rm --user=82 wp_server wp core config --prompt- 1/12 --dbname=<dbname>: YOUR_DB_NAME
- 2/12 --dbuser=<dbuser>: USER_CREATED_AT_1
- 3/12 [--dbpass=<dbpass>]: PASS_CREATED_AT_1
- 4/12 [--dbhost=<dbhost>]: mariadb
- 5...12 - Default values set by enter

- Install WordPress
- 
docker-compose run --rm --user=82 wp_server wp core install --prompt- 1/6 --url=<url>: localhost
- 2...6 - Your personal configuration

- Up and Running You need to pass several arguments such as:
- DB_PASS When the DB is raised this will be its root password
- DOMAIN Put your domain your-domain.com. This is needed to the https set up.
- 
EMAIL Put your email domain email@your-domain.com. This is needed to the https set up.
- 
export DB_PASS=YOUR_SUPER_SECURE_PASSWORD && export DOMAIN=your-domain.com && export EMAIL=email@your-domain.com && docker-compose --file docker-compose-production.yml up -d && docker-compose --file docker-compose-production.yml stop wp_phpmyadmin- Visit YOUR_DOMAINand enjoy
 This will stop the phpmyadmin service for security reasons, if you want to run it just docker-compose --file docker-compose-production.yml start phpmyadmin
